Declan Rice
Arsenal midfielder Declan Rice (26) remains a doubt for Saturday’s match against Bournemouth as he continues to recover from a knee issue. Manager Mikel Arteta confirmed that Rice will be assessed again in training, with his response in the final session set to determine whether he can be included in the squad. The England international was not ready in time for the previous game, with Arteta explaining that the problem worsened after the match as the body reacted more than expected. (Source: now.arsenal)
